Capital Budgeting
Capital Bugeting is the process by which organizations determine wether their long term investments, such as new machinery, new plants, new products, and research development projects are worth pursuing. It is the investment decisions of corporates and institutions
Do these capital investments create value for institutions, given the cost to purchase?
The objective of capital budgeting decisions is to select the investments in assets that will increase the value of the company. It is said that the corporate objective is to maximize shareholders wealth.
Capital budgeting is important because these investments involve large cash outlays, they create value when the cash flows they generate are worth more than they cost and once made these investments are not easily reversed.
